I recently heard a caller give her recipe for mosquito repellant using orange oil and vanilla. I can't remember how much of each to use. Could someone help me?

I don't know about that one. However I rub a little liquid dishwashing soap or canola oil on my exposed skin outside in the garden or at the compost piles, and no bug whatsoever bites me anymore.

Most recently a caller said she uses 2 t. vanilla and 2 t. citrus oil in 32 oz. water (more diluted than previous 8 oz. recipe).
